Chronic Disease & Behavioral Health
These prevalence estimates come from the CDC PLACES program (Population-Level Analysis and Community Estimates), which combines BRFSS survey data with statistical modeling to produce county-level rates. Estimates are age-adjusted to enable fair comparisons across counties with different age distributions. Use them to spot where Van Buren County differs most from state and national norms.
Most prevalent chronic conditions
| Measure | Van Buren | State avg | National avg | Vs state |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Obesity | 39.5% | 39.5% | 37.6% | near state average |
| Diabetes | 10.5% | 9.8% | 11.2% | 0.7 pts worse than state |
| High Blood Pressure | 32.8% | 31.1% | 33.5% | 1.7 pts worse than state |
| Depression | 22.9% | 21.5% | 24.1% | 1.4 pts worse than state |
Health-risk behaviors
| Measure | Van Buren | State avg | National avg | Vs state |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Current Cigarette Smoking | 19.2% | 16.2% | 16.3% | 3.0 pts worse than state |
| Binge Drinking | 21.9% | 22.5% | 17.8% | 0.6 pts better than state |
| Physical Inactivity | 27.3% | 25.1% | 27.0% | 2.2 pts worse than state |
Preventive-care uptake
| Measure | Van Buren | State avg | National avg | Vs state |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Annual Routine Checkup | 74.2% | 75.1% | 74.9% | 0.9 pts worse than state |
| Dental Visit (past year) | 61.6% | 65.6% | 57.3% | 4.0 pts worse than state |
| Mammography (women 50–74) | 72.0% | 77.4% | 73.3% | 5.4 pts worse than state |
Daily-life impact
| Measure | Van Buren | State avg | National avg | Vs state |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Frequent Mental Distress | 19.1% | 17.8% | 18.6% | 1.3 pts worse than state |
| Short Sleep Duration | 34.8% | 33.7% | 37.3% | 1.1 pts worse than state |
These rates are part of the CDC PLACES survey. Compare Van Buren County nationally on mammography (women 50–74).
Source: CDC PLACES, 2023 release · age-adjusted prevalence (%). Confidence intervals are available on individual rankings pages.
Data Story
Mental Health Provider Access Lags in Van Buren County
Health data brief for Van Buren County, Iowa.
Van Buren County records a mental health provider ratio of 41 per 100,000 residents, a figure significantly below the national median of 250 per 100,000. This disparity in specialist availability exists alongside a primary care ratio of 83 providers per 100,000, which is higher than the national median of 70. Life expectancy in the county is 77.5 years, aligning closely with the Iowa state average of 77.7 years and the national figure of approximately 77 years. Additionally, 18.1% of adults in the county report being in poor or fair health, slightly exceeding the national benchmark of 17%. The uninsured rate stands at 8.3%, which is higher than the Iowa state average of 5.7% but remains below the national average of 10%.
